
Luggage Tag B - LHR London England UK

by Organic Synthesis
Title
Luggage Tag B - LHR London England UK
Artist
Organic Synthesis
Medium
Digital Art
Description
Retro styled luggage tag design for London (LHR) airport England United Kingdom.
Uploaded
April 30th, 2019
Embed
Share